Student Placements

We offer two types of placement:

To be eligible for either of these placements, students must be a UK national, Commonwealth citizen or a member of the European Economic Area (EEA); and, be studying for a degree in economics or, if it is a joint degree, economics must comprise at least 50% of the total course, or doing a Masters degree in economics. Due to the nature of the work, the placements are not open to first year undergraduates. Full information on eligibility criteria is listed in the Recruitment Process and Guidance section.

Work Experience


There is no centrally run unpaid work experience programme at present. However, individual Departments might offer such placements but you will need to contact them direct.
